Summary: The aim of software engineering is he production of quality software, software that is delivered on time and within budget, and that satisfies all its requirements. To this end, a variety of techniques have been developed for performing the various software production tasks, from requirements and specifications to maintenance. An inportant aspect of software engineering is that software production should be well supported by a set of appropriate automated tools.
